Output 5deb29c743256f93d3c6ddf6c4c96540444244ba549cc818207b95ef7a2edff8:0

value
12618182
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ebc3b20a8bbe3f20f2d3b16d928dfc0bdd3ff68 OP_EQUALVERIFY OP_CHECKSIG
address
16iiPQoTP8pp1PbA9VQnXn4wNkVg6HRMtB
transaction
5deb29c743256f93d3c6ddf6c4c96540444244ba549cc818207b95ef7a2edff8
confirmations
310661
spent
true